Problems solved by technology

[0004] 1. Once a battery is damaged, it is easy to cause the entire battery pack to be scrapped
[0005] 2. The fixing of the battery pack in the box is unreliable and inconvenient. During the high-altitude installation process, the battery pack is easy to slip or loosen
[0006] 3. The free space in the box is relatively large, resulting in an oversized box, which is not beautiful and affects installation
[0007] 4. Installed in different occasions, the capacity requirements of the battery pack are different. It is difficult for the traditional box to meet the requirements of different capacities, resulting in the need for too many box specifications and increased manufacturing costs.
If a larger box is used to install fewer batteries, it will not only cause waste of materials, but also make the box take up more space, affecting the overall installation of street lights

Abstract

The invention discloses a combined battery box. The box body is a cuboid whose two ends pass through. The inner walls of the top and bottom of the box body are evenly and symmetrically provided with a plurality of axial ribs. The dovetail groove extending in the whole length direction, the front and rear ends of the box body are provided with front and rear end covers to close the box body, and there are sealing rings between the front and rear end covers and the end surface of the box body, and the front and rear end covers are respectively passed through the end cover screws It is fixed on the box body, and the end cover screws are screwed into the dovetail grooves respectively. There are multiple rows of battery rows installed in the inner cavity of the box body, and the four corners of each battery row are respectively clamped between the convex ribs. Each battery row is formed by plugging a plurality of battery pack units sequentially from front to back, and each battery pack unit includes a battery base and a battery top seat respectively, and a plurality of battery installation holes are correspondingly provided on the opposite end surfaces of the battery base and the battery top seat , batteries are respectively installed in each pair of battery installation holes. The battery of the combined battery box is quick to install, convenient to assemble, and has high space utilization rate.

technical field [0001] The invention relates to a battery box for a solar street lamp, in particular to a combined battery box, which belongs to the technical field of energy storage batteries. Background technique [0002] With the advancement of technology and people's emphasis on energy saving and emission reduction, solar cell street lights have been more and more widely used. The usual way is to install the battery box under the solar panel, and the sunlight will shine on the solar panel during the day, and the electricity generated will charge the battery under the action of the battery controller. When lighting is needed at night, the battery controller will light up the LED Lamp head, powered by batteries. [0003] The traditional battery installation box is a cuboid cavity structure, the battery is installed in the inner cavity of the box, and the series or parallel connection between the batteries is formed by wire welding.
